<p>there are a number of situations where you can get a Dataset not
linked to a driver. Code expecting a Dataset as input should be
robust to it having a null driver.</p>
<p>In your situation, given that small_world.tif is a multiband
dataset, but AsMDArray().AsClassicDataset() returning a single
band one, having GetDriver() report the GTiff driver would not
match the expectation that if Dataset.GetDriver() returns a non
null pointer ,then Dataset.GetDescription() can be passed to
GDALOpen() and returns a dataset that is identical to it.<br>

<div>Hi, this is new to me - casting from MDIM results in a
dataset with a null driver: </div>
<div><br>
</div>
<div>ds = gdal.Open("../gdrivers/data/small_world.tif")</div>
<div>ds.GetRasterBand(1).AsMDArray().AsClassicDataset(0,1).GetDriver()<br>
</div>
<div><br>
</div>
<div>(stupid question: )</div>
<div>It makes sense to me for GTiff which has no MDIM
capability, but how then does the work get done? </div>
<div><br>
</div>
<div>I noticed by going from truly MDIM netcdf to
AsClassicDataset() - I'd expected that the NetCDF driver was
still involved. </div>
<div><br>
</div>
<div>Does this mean we just have to test for null driver and
report <none> in that case generally? </div>
